Lluviana
“An elaborate elaboration of Lluvia, adding the suffix '-ana' to create a more formal, classical variant while maintaining the rain/water symbolism. This represents a Spanish naming tradition of extending simple nouns into feminine proper names with classical styling. The name feels both whimsical and romantic.”
